A single payout is a direct, one-to-one disbursement. One instruction, one recipient, funds transferred to their bank account in real time.
This is the right mechanism when precision matters more than volume. Releasing a specific payment to a vendor upon delivery confirmation. Processing a refund tied to a particular transaction. Paying out an agent once a milestone condition is met. Each of these requires a clean, traceable transfer that processes immediately and leaves a complete record.
Before any single payout processes, it goes through the approval workflow the finance team has configured. Every payout is authorised before it moves. Every authorisation is recorded. No manual sign-off chains over email. No ambiguity about whether a payment was cleared.
A bulk payout is a one-to-many disbursement. One instruction, a full payment list, simultaneous settlement across every recipient.
Upload the payment list. Neem verifies recipient details. Execute with a single click. Funds move to every bank account on the list in real time. Once approved, the payout engine handles execution across the entire list.

Every payout on Neem, single or bulk, runs through a configurable approval workflow before it processes.
Finance teams define who approves what. For example, a finance associate initiates, a controller reviews and CFO approves. The workflow is configured once and runs automatically. No approval chains over email. No uncertainty about whether a payment was authorised. Every payout has a clean audit trail from initiation to execution.
For platforms managing payouts across large distributed networks, this control layer is what gives the finance function oversight without requiring manual review of every individual payment.
Once a payout executes, Neem's business dashboard gives finance teams instant visibility into its status. Every payout is tracked in real time on the business dashboard.
For finance teams used to waiting on bank confirmations or chasing payment status through intermediaries, this is a material change. The question "has this been paid?" has an immediate, accurate answer, always, from one place.
Every payout processed through Neem is automatically recorded in the business dashboard. Finance teams have a single place to access every transaction, what was paid, to whom, and when.
When reconciling against bank statements, each transaction comes with a unique transaction reference number and STAN number. Finance teams can search and filter by these references directly in the dashboard, making it straightforward to match Neem records against bank-statement entries. The manual effort of hunting through payment files or chasing bank confirmations is replaced by a searchable, structured record for every payout.
